About SWIFT/BIC MMEBMTMT

The SWIFT/BIC (Business Identifier Code) is the international standard (ISO 9362) for identifying financial institutions in cross-border payments. MMEBMTMT uniquely identifies HSBC BANK MALTA P.L.C. in MALTA on the SWIFT network and is used to route MT103 and ISO 20022 pacs.008 payment messages.

Is MMEBMTMT an 8-character or 11-character BIC?

MMEBMTMT is 8 characters long. An 8-character BIC identifies the bank's head office; an 11-character BIC identifies a specific branch. Both are valid.
